Abstract

Based on the actual conditions during industrial production, this paper proposes an improvement method and solution to the typical grinding process model and derives a mathematical model of grinding process that’s suitable for industrial production. Sampling analysis and laboratory experiments of the production process were conducted, the derived model was tested, and the results show that particle size distribution curve obtained from the improved model is similar to the actual product, which means that the improved model can be applied to simulate industrial grinding process.
